Theophil Studios
Chicago, IL
The Theophil Studios building was built in 1892 and then remodeled in 1940 by artist Theophil Reuther and architect Frank Lapassso. For more, see these websites: 1 and 2. [map]

Frank Fisher Studio Houses
Chicago, IL
The Frank Fisher Studio Houses were designed by Andrew Rebori and built in 1936. For more, see this website. [map]

Grein Funeral Directors
Chicago, IL
The Grein Funeral Directors building was designed by G. Gaul of Herman J. Gaul & Son and built in 1931. The business is still operating. [map]

Carbide and Carbon Building
Chicago, IL
The Carbide and Carbon Building was designed by the Burnham Brothers and built from 1928-1929. For more, see this website. [map]

Belle Shore Apartment Hotel
Chicago, IL
The Belle Shore Apartment Hotel was designed by Koenigsberg & Weisfeld and built from 1928-1929. [map]
